About

Backblaze B2 is a hot cloud object storage service with Amazon S3 compatibility and predictable, usage-based pricing.

It supports both S3-compatible and native APIs, object versioning, lifecycle rules, server-side encryption, and free data egress to selected partners, including Cloudflare, Fastly, and Bunny.net.

Tencent Cloud Object Storage (COS) is a distributed storage service with Amazon S3-compatible APIs.
